Equal amounts of ethanol and water are mixed at room temperature and at 101.3 kPa. Which process is used to separate ethanol from the mixture?

A. distillation
B. reduction
C. filtration
D. ionization

The process used to separate ethanol from a mixture of ethanol and water is distillation, which takes advantage of the different boiling points of the two substances. Ethanol evaporates at a lower temperature than water, allowing it to be collected as a vapor and then condensed back into liquid form. Thus, the correct answer is option A: distillation.
